    A Mediterranean restaurant that will instantly transport you to the warm European seas when you enter the establishment. It is decorated with Greek décor, something you'd expect to see while in Greece. The waiters are fast paced and the environment is lively, great for small and large family gatherings! Bread - This is how I like my bread, thin crispy exterior and fluffy interior. It's rolled in sesame seeds to give it a beautiful aroma. I think the bread is similar to a challah (egg bread). The best part of all is this it comes free of charge! Grilled octopus - One of the more expensive appetizer options is the grilled octopus. The octopus will grilled and seasoned to perfection with a bit of salt, pepper and olive oil. The octopus had the gentle but chewy texture of a carefully cooked octopus. The portion was about 1-2 tentacles, abit pricey but it was delicious! Mixed Souvlaki Plate - This was an absolute giant of a meal, it comes with the plate and a salad. The salad is a traditional Greek salad: lettuce, cucumbers, red onions, a tomato, feta and an olive. The combination was a bit too salty for me and the tomato was the most refreshing part. The mixed plate had a bit of chicken, pork and lamb. Served alongside some rice and boiled vegetables. The chicken was my favourite, juicy, flavourful chicken. The entrees are quite a lot of food, so it would be possible to order a plate for two people. The environment was fun and bread was good. Would definitely come again if I have a Greek craving!

    Ithaca Greek and Mediterranean restaurant have been around for years near the corner of McCowan and hwy 7. I have passed by for years, even glanced at their menu posted outside their restaurant in years past (since my mechanic is near by), but never ventured in. Today, marks the day where I finally took the plunge. The interior is a bit dated, but I like the Hellenistic ambiance. They even had the fireplace going. I was greeted by a gentleman who has a very matter of fact mannerism with a radio voice (who I assume is the owner). Don't laugh at me, but I went with a very generic order - chicken souvlaki on a pita. I'd say they delivered on a solid chicken souvlaki. The chicken chunks had the right combination and amount of spices; flavourful but not overly salty, which allows one to taste the flavour of the meat. The chicken was cooked well (not over cooked) with decent amounts of burnt. The pita was nice and chewy with a slight crisp exterior upon arrival. I would however suggest them to go easier on the tzatziki sauce. There was almost enough to turn part of the fries on my plate into some sort of fries supreme at Taco Bell. The sauce could surely be more garlicky as well. I didn't mind the fries, they were pretty good. They served medium cut fries with a thin batter, which were nice and crunchy on the outside, but you still get the fluffy potato inside and you can taste the potato. I actually found their ketchup interesting though. It came in a Heinz bottle (I do know of restaurants that just keep on refilling the bottle,but not with Heinz), but it honestly tasted like a concoction of ketchup and Maggi sauce. I didn't mind it either. The server did his job by checking on me once during the meal and was quick to clean off the table after I was done. Maybe a bit too quick where I didn't even get a chance to wipe my mouth with the napkin. I'd say it's an okay experience. Ithaca is a cut or two above the likes of Mr. Greek and Jimmy the Greek. 3.2/5 is where I would peg them at. Perhaps more personable service would be enough to vault them to a number that deserves some rounding up. It's not a bad option, but it was not a memorable experience.
